Bioactivity
Tetrachlorohydroquinone (TCHQ), a metabolite of the organochlorine biocide pentachlorophenol, is cytotoxic to RTL-W1 rainbow trout liver cells (EC50 = 1.55 ?M in a neutral red assay) . TCHQ increases production of reactive oxygen species (ROS), inhibits apoptosis, and induces loss of mitochondrial membrane potential and necrosis in splenocytes.
